Watiya Tjuta Foldover Clutch (Gold on Black Silk) Merchandise These Marsha pants features KeturahWatiya Tjuta means trees. Mitjili Napurrula spent her life painting the trees of the Western Desert. She passed away in April 2019. This carries her Watiya Tjuta design. Every purchase goes directly back to Mitjili's estate and the community of Haasts Bluff.
